The Bureau of Reclamation is currently working to secure a 500,000-pound slab of sandstone next to Glen Canyon Dam.

In the canyon walls of the Colorado River next to Glen Canyon Dam in Arizona, a massive rock slab threatens to fall.
According to the Bureau of Reclamation, the slab is "50-feet high, 30-feet wide and up to 4-feet thick." It weighs approximately 500,000 pounds. 
The risk from the slab was previously noted and rock bolts installed so that it could be more sufficiently secured and dealt within the days ahead.
